The punches and die is critical to achieving accurate and consistent lamination shapes. The punches are customized according to the specific motor core design, including the number of slots, their dimensions, and any additional features required. The die is designed to match the punches and ensure precise alignment during the punching process.
The punch and die need precision machining to achieve the final dimensions and surface finish. This may involve processes such as grinding, EDM (Electrical Discharge Machining), or wire cutting to create intricate features and precise contours on the parts.Quality control measures are essential to ensure the dimensional accuracy and functionality of the components. This includes inspection and measurement techniques such as coordinate measuring machines (CMM) or optical measurement systems, as well as the use of precision gauges and inspection tools.
